Analysis
The most recent figure for south africa — pa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— import in Argentina is 6,492 t, measured in 2018.
The figure is down 10.1% on the previous year and up 28.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, south africa — pa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— import in Argentina peaked at 18,277 t in 2005 and was at its lowest, 3,018 t, in 2010.
Argentina ranks 18th of 103 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 20 years of available data.
South Africa — Pa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— Import in Argentina, year by year
| Year | t |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1997 | 13,778 t | — |
| 1998 | 14,998 t | +8.9% |
| 1999 | 13,090 t | -12.7% |
| 2002 | 5,720 t | -56.3% |
| 2003 | 7,274 t | +27.2% |
| 2004 | 12,762 t | +75.4% |
| 2005 | 18,277 t | +43.2% |
| 2006 | 6,663 t | -63.5% |
| 2007 | 6,572 t | -1.4% |
| 2008 | 5,071 t | -22.8% |
| 2009 | 3,793 t | -25.2% |
| 2010 | 3,018 t | -20.4% |
| 2011 | 3,839 t | +27.2% |
| 2012 | 6,956 t | +81.2% |
| 2013 | 8,563 t | +23.1% |
| 2014 | 7,056 t | -17.6% |
| 2015 | 7,864 t | +11.5% |
| 2016 | 7,240 t | -7.9% |
| 2017 | 7,222 t | -0.2% |
| 2018 | 6,492 t | -10.1% |
